Transaction 49977316f4fc77727546203347ee95b153b2913bc3f2890e760106e558f9a099
2 Input
2 Outputs
- 49977316f4fc77727546203347ee95b153b2913bc3f2890e760106e558f9a099:0
- 49977316f4fc77727546203347ee95b153b2913bc3f2890e760106e558f9a099:1
value 19079
address 17PKoKJHAW4JWQA7eKHWFoDjKqPRcEjpES
value 265000
address 3CjtynVWaQTAjLdjBWW8NRP1RzTwz4MSgk